Re: [Freesurfer] lGI value is aberrantly high

2011-06-28 Thread Marie Schaer
Wayne, You can try to rerun the surface reconstruction (recon-all -autorecon2-wm -randomness, in order to change the number of vertices, and then recon-all -autorecon3) and then rerun the lgi process (recon-all -lgi), this should solve the problem. If not, please let me know. Marie On Jun 27

Re: [Freesurfer] Tracula question: group analysis

2011-06-28 Thread Anastasia Yendiki
Hi Maryam - You could compare the different measures like FA or MD across subjects along the length of the pathway. There will be a different number of points along the pathway for each subject, so you'd have to interpolate the data points from all your subjects to do a point by point comparis

Re: [Freesurfer] Trac-all: using bvecs/bvals from FSL folder

2011-06-28 Thread Anastasia Yendiki
Hi Jared - Have you looked at $FREESURFER_HOME/bin/dmrirc.example? You can specify bvecfile, bvalfile, and nb0. Currently these are assumed to be the same for all subjects. The format is 3 columns for bvecs, single column for bvals. Otherwise you shouldn't have to do anything else to them (hop
